The Controls & Performance Programme Advisory team specialises in supplying strategic advice to projects and programmes covering strategy set-up and optimisation of specific controls & performance functions or project/programme/portfolio management offices (PMOs). Our diverse and growing team of experts have an inclusive culture bringing innovative thinking to some of the worlds most complex projects and programmes. We are stronger together and work well to collaboratively deliver tangible outcomes for our clients.

Qualifications :
- Experience in the Defence Sector
- Experienced professional (3-5 years experience in Project Controls) with relevant experience (Masters degree or equivalent experience desirable).
- Experience of working on major capital projects/programmes covering one or more roles within the PMO/controls & performance environment (schedule cost risk change or performance reporting) in the infrastructure sector (including defence nuclear rail airport highways utitiles) or similar.
- Familiarity with capability/maturity assessments across the capital delivery businesses PMO controls & performance or a specific function.
- Familiarity with supporting the development of controls & performance integrated processes and digital solutions used to create a one version of the truth and enable client leadership teams to make informed decision making based on actionable intelligence.
- Experience with writing/presenting reports and ability to navigate through complex stakeholder environments and engage (as required) with C-suite level executive client teams.
- Computer literacy in Office 365 applications diagramming tools such as Visio online whiteboarding tools such as Miro team collaboration tools such as Slack Microsoft Teams or specialist controls & performance software tools such as Oracle Primavera PRISM Power BI or similar.
